Is Bane a God?

Bane (also known as the Black Hand and the Black Lord), is the god of hatred, fear, and tyranny and one of the main evil gods in the fictional Dungeons & Dragons campaign setting, Forgotten Realms. Ed Greenwood created Bane for his home Dungeons & Dragons game, loosely inspired by the Babylonian deity Druaga.

Is Bane a good spell?

Bane is a spell that can be useful from levels 1-20, on average reducing a monsters DPR by 7-17%, and increasing their chances to fail a saving throw by 10-13%. In other words, great against monsters that hit, hard.

Was Artemis a virgin?

Virginity. An important aspect of Artemis’ persona and worship was her virginity, which may seem contradictory given her role as a goddess associated with childbirth. It is likely that the idea of Artemis as a virgin goddess is related to her primary role as a huntress.
